查看參數:SHOW VARIABLES; 設定參數:SET GLOBAL 參數名稱=value;如設定資料庫最大串連數為:SET GLOBAL max_connections=1000。 用shell>mysqld-help這個命令可以得到一張所有mysql選項和可組態變數的表.輸出以下資訊: possible variables for option--set-variable(-o) are: back_log current value:5
複製代碼 代碼如下:groupadd mysql //建立mysql使用者組 useradd -g mysql mysql //建立mysql帳戶 tar -zxvf mysql-x.x.xx.tar.gz //解壓縮mysql cd mysql-5.0.45 //進入解壓好的mysql目錄 ./configure –prefix=/usr/local/mysql –with-charset=utf8 –with-collation=utf8_general_ci
Analyze Table MySQL 的Optimizer(最佳化元件)在最佳化SQL語句時,首先需要收集一些相關資訊,其中就包括表的cardinality(可以翻譯為“散列程度”),它表示某個索引對應的列包含多少個不同的值——如果cardinality大大少於資料的實際散列程度,那麼索引就基本失效了。 我們可以使用SHOW INDEX語句來查看索引的散列程度: SHOW INDEX FROM PLAYERS; TABLE KEY_NAME COLUMN_NAME CARDINALITY --
MySQL:MySQL不能刪除外鍵,抱錯Error on rename of ./ruler/test2child to ./ruler/#sql2-298-92 (errno: 152)曾經這是MySQL的一個bug,但是現在只是MySQL的一個不友好的地方。例子如下:mysql> ALTER TABLE ruler.test2child DROP FOREIGN KEY test;ERROR 1025 : Error on rename of ''./ruler/test2child'
本文主要討論使用Docker快速啟動 MySQL 測試的方法,包括Mac環境。一起看看吧!近來業界有很多對Docker的討論,其生態系統發展得很快,然而,從簡單的“入門”或“引導”類的文章中能容易地找到成熟的技術,但Docker不然。我在Mac上試玩過Docker,但Mac絕對是Docker界的二等公民。當我在Giuseppe的部落格上看到關於在Mac上使用新Docker beta《Docker for Mac beta and
先來看看架構,如下圖:部署1.修改hosts在所有的伺服器中執行相同的操作。vim /etc/hosts192.168.137.10 master192.168.137.20 backup192.168.137.30 slave192.168.137.40 monitor2.添加mysql使用者只需要在所有的資料庫端執行即可,監控端不需要。GRANT REPLICATION CLIENT ON *.* TO 'mmm_monitor'@'192.168.137.%' IDENTIFIED BY